Not him again! Uriko growled irritably as she quickly reached for her bag and unzipped it. Digging her hand inside, she pulled out her sheathed katana and a box containing some small, deadly shurikens for her companion, then tossed the bag back to the tree trunk.

"I had a feeling we'd be needing these…" she muttered quietly, rearing her arm back and positioning herself with the slender sword. Wish I had my nunchucks for back up, though…

Next to her, Kenji opened the box and slid a few of the shurikens between his fingers, hiding them from view. Getting into his battle ready position as well, he glared acidly at the silver haired man and questioned, "What do you want, Xion?"

Levitating before them wearing the same attire as before, his lips curled up into a sneer as he looked at Uriko with his blazing red eyes. "The girl. She seems to be somewhat of a formidable opponent."

"Yeah right, you think I'd ever go with you?" A frown spread over her eyebrows.

He smiled, a sinister essence lurking on his lips. "Did I ever say that you were given a choice…?" While the couple shot dirty looks at him in unison, he continued, "Oh, and do not bother me with petty toys…"

With a few hand gestures of his, the katana and shurikens flew out of the teenagers' hands and into some bushes nearby.

"Hey!!" Uriko protested angrily. All right, he wants a fight? We'll give him a fight!

Her gaze focused on Xion; she darted foreword and leapt into the air, bringing her legs up. As he 'sidestepped' her attack, the Kenpo student landed on the ground, hopping a few steps back as she did. Charging at him again, she slid down and struck at his ankles with the heel of her sneakers, causing the steel-haired villain to stumble a little.

With him slightly distracted, Kenji ran up from behind and slipped his hands under his opponent's armpits, then locked his arms up, trapping the foe. Jumping high into the air, the ninja flipped him upside down while staying upright himself, and grabbed a hold of Xion's booted feet. The two of them plummeted back to the ground, and the blue-haired teenager roughly slammed his opponent's head against the hard-packed dirt floor.

Teehee, we ought to do tag team more often… his fiancée thought silently to herself.

Feeling more energized; she proceeded toward the silver-haired man and kicked at his face-level. After the fourth strike, the young woman spread her arms out and jumped up a little to hit the top of his head with her fist. The force of her blow was hard enough to make him bend down slightly; taking that to her advantage, Uriko struck his head twelve more times before socking especially hard and knocking him face-down to the ground.

Fuming, Xion arose and escaped to his safer residence in the air. Raising his hand at the couple, he closed his eyes and an invisible force shot at them. Kenji slightly jerked back as it hit him directly in his abdomen, and stumbled weakly to his knees.

"Ugh…" Uriko winced, a shaky hand going to clutch the area around her stomach.

Before the couple could recover, their foe pointed his fingers toward the sky, and the two of them started to float up. As he swiftly waved his hand to one side, their bodies were turned toward the same direction, and they breezed through the air. Even the wind cringed when each of them flew right into the thick trunk of a nearby tree and fell to the floor soon after contact.

"That's got to be magic…" the ninja managed to stammer as he was staggering to get up. Or… psychic powers…

Getting to a standing position, the Kenpo student squeezed her eyes shut and concentrated while bending her knees. Pulling one arm back, she focused deeply and a swirl of blue mist quickly surrounded her hand. Opening her eyes, she pushed her hand foreword as a thick beam of chilling ice shot out from the palm, rushing toward Xion. Spotting her tech, his eyes widened in slight surprise as he barely dodged it, a small essence of the ice managing to graze against his cheek.

A bit taken back but feeling angry at her, the silver-haired man turned his attention to her, his feet levitating several inches above the ground as he went toward the young woman. Taking that to his advantage, Kenji closed his eyes as he held up two fingers in front of his face. Waving them around for a couple of seconds, he reopened his eyes and pointed at Xion as a line of fire came from his fingertips. Blazing through the air, the flames darted at the villain and singed the back of his maroon-colored coat, burning through the tough material.

As soon as he felt what had happened, Xion immediately turned and gave the ninja a cold glare. A small twinge of fear pinched at Kenji's nerves as he took a timid step back, but then a determined look slowly came over his face and he stood his ground. Bending his knees and keeping his feet spread apart, he arced a hand up near his face and the other one poised stiffly behind his head.

"Useless struggling." Xion sneered arrogantly.

"S-Shut up," the blue-haired teenager hissed in reply.

A sudden swish was heard as shoes squished on the crisp green grass and a figure jumped, flying over the head of the steel-haired foe. Landing swiftly nearby her fiancé, Uriko took her stance beside him, readying herself for battle as she held out one fist before her body.

"At least he's not alone," she said, quickly glancing over at Kenji.

"What are you two, Siamese twins?" Their opponent snorted.

"Yeah, we are," the ninja replied in a smart-aleck tone of voice. "You got a problem with that?"

"I don't like to be pestered by little insects," Xion remarked, holding up hand and shoving the other male fighter away with the same invisible force as before. "I am just here for the girl."

She narrowed her eyes. "Oh yeah? Well, guess what? I'm not going with you!"

Shutting her eyelids, the young woman whirled her outstretched arms around as a bright light flashed from her body. When it dimmed down, she revealed herself in beast form, sharp feline claws poised to attack on command. Uriko exposed her pointy white teeth as she opened her mouth and hissed at the villain. Large, sensitive ears poked out from the midst of her auburn-colored hair, focusing on the various little noises in the area. Meanwhile, the blue headed ninja leapt over Xion's head, landing behind him.

Following the Kenpo student's example, he reared an arm back and slowly brought it foreword in a strong uppercut, preparing to morph like she had. As he knocked his opponent into the air, Kenji felt his shirt burst open and the broken pieces of fabric fell silently to the floor while mahogany fur sprouted from his body from the smooth transaction of his morphing. His light brown eyes were replaced by a shade of dark blood red and the familiar beak of a mole elongated from his mouth. Very shortly after that, the long vicious claws grew out of the base of each wrist and his fingers clenched together instinctively.

His transformation complete, the mole zoanthrope followed his tech by jumping up into the air after Xion. Clutching the foe closely to him, the two spun around in circles while descending quickly toward the ground. Crashing to the floor, Kenji hopped up onto his feet and clasped his hands together respectfully while his victim stayed grounded temporarily. Nearby, his fiancée let out a silent cheer in her mind.

Flipping up into a standing position, Xion levitated before the ninja. The look on his face appeared a bit strained, but it quickly flashed away when he thrust both of his hands foreword and the mole arose from the ground. Yet as he was floating up, Kenji could tell that the effort was a bit more faint than the last time he and Uriko had gone airborne and had been flung into the tree. Noting that small weakness, he struggled against the hold, although to no avail. He slashed at the air with his long claws, while his large green eyes reflected his irritability.

With Xion concentrating on the blue-haired teenager, Uriko sprinted at him, jumping into the air and kicking him in the back. Falling to the floor, his solid concentration was broken and the invisible hold that was on Kenji disappeared. Descending toward the ground, he managed to retract in the air and back-flipped, landing on his feet. Flashing the young woman a grateful look, he hastily darted to her side.

The ninja tried to explain Xion's weakness with gestures, since he couldn't speak verbally in beast form. The female cat nodded, understanding, while her wide crimson eyes glanced briefly into his dark green pupils. Looking at each other, the two of them nodded in unison, silently agreeing to something. A few feet away, their foe was on his feet, glaring questioningly at them.

Going first, the young mole zoanthrope dashed at the steel-haired villain and leapt over his head. Providing a distraction, Uriko mewed as she crouched down into a typical cat's sitting position, and scratched at Xion's ankles. Just as he was going down to strike her, sneering at her meek attack, Kenji rushed at him and jabbed one clawed hand straight into Xion's abdomen.

He yanked out his hand swiftly, while blood spilled out onto the ground and stained the tips of his claws. Surprised expressions came over the couple's face as their opponent grimaced, then held a hand over his stomach. A blue aura surrounded his body and when it faded away, the wound was halfway healed.

Oh man… the Kenpo student thought in slight amazement.

We both have to do our Rage Moves before he heals himself completely… her partner turned to look at her and angled his head in silent question. As soon as she nodded, he poised himself to perform his tech.

Double Inferno, he commanded silently. Raising one arm, Kenji held it before his face and slashed by Xion, leaving a trail of fire burning on the grass. Turning around to face his opponent, he clasped his hands together and surrounded the silver-haired man as fire escaped from the palms, engulfing him in hot flames. Two faint images of the ninja appeared briefly, and sliced Xion together, reforming into one as Kenji went back to his human form.

Guess it's my turn, Uriko thought, waiting for the foe to stand up.

As she was about to execute her own Beast Drive, she was stopped abruptly when spotting Xion get up, just seeming a little bruised, and starting to corner her fiancé. Growling, she put her tech on hold and pranced toward the two men. When she leapt into the air, trying to tackle him from behind, the evil villain raised one hand up.

Hitting an un-seeable wall, the feline was blocked and she fell to the floor, her head coming in contact with the roots of a tree. Shaking her head dazedly, Uriko blinked, trying to focus her eyes. By the time she could see clearly, it was too late to protect herself from the group of rocks that had floated through the air and plummeted down upon her.

"No!! Uriko, watch out!!" Kenji yelled out.

She raised her hands over herself in protection; one of the larger boulders fell past her barrier and struck the side of her head. Feeling a little dizzy, the Kenpo student wavered, leaving her open and vulnerable to the next two rocks that slammed into her forearms. Getting injured from them, she shrunk down near the ground as the last few rocks approached her.

Seeing what had happened, the ninja started to run toward her but was blocked when Xion stood in front of him, placing the invisible hold on the mole zoanthrope again. His arms suspending in the air, Kenji gritted his teeth and struggled, but he was a little weaker now that he was back in human form and stayed imprisoned.

"Let-me-go, damn it!!" he shrieked, frustrated at his futile attempts.

Underneath the rubble, Uriko heard his distressed cry and thought faintly, I've got to get up… have to go help Kenji…

She pushed meekly at the boulders trapping her, but could barely get a couple of them off her. Ugh, I'm so tired… this'll take forever… Kenji can't wait forever…

Morph again. A part of her mind stated matter-of-factly.

A smile subconsciously made its way to her lips. Yeah, morph again… Suddenly, her large red eyes widened in confusion. W-wait, what…?!

Morph again! Came the booming voice.

I-I can't do that! She shot back silently. I'm already in beast form!

Morph again! Was the only reply she got. Frowning, the brown-haired girl succumbed and closed her eyes, searching inside for implications of a second morph.

All of a sudden, she found it; a mental picture of the form flashed up in her mind and she gasped inwardly.

T-that form again… Uriko shook her head rapidly, refusing the beast form.

Just do it, a part inside of her urged. For Kenji!

Swallowing nervously, she nodded slowly; shutting her eyes, she began to concentrate on transforming.

Several feet away, the blue-haired ninja spat at Xion's face, landing a hit on the side of his right cheek. Angered by his defiance, the foe stepped foreword and raised Kenji higher into the air, off the ground level. As he was about to be flung to one side, a sudden bright flash of light interrupted Xion's task and the mole zoanthrope wavered slightly.

Both of the men turned around to find out what had caused the soundly distraction. Electricity fizzled in the air, emitting from a slender person that was standing in the middle of the rubble. The flash of light had been supported by a vibrant wave that threw the rocks off the young woman. Floating a few inches up from the floor, the figure levitated foreword into view as the dust slowly began to clear.

When the hazy brown clouds faded, the two fighters saw a tall woman wearing dark pink boots. Her short neon green hair formed two shapes on the top of her head, the stylish shapes resembling large cat ears. Covered by magenta-colored leggings with pink arm sleeves to match and a white top, the gaze of her glowing, forest green eyes settled coolly on the men.

Kenji shivered slightly at the sight, but then thought, wait a minute… I-I feel like I should recognize that person…

"No!! I don't wanna!" A young girl screamed her refusal.

"Do it, you little brat!" The harsh voice demanded her obedience. "Or else we'll… 'Mess around' with your little sparring partner!"

Her small brown eyes widened in fear at the sight of another male child being dragged roughly into the room. Two people in lab coats each clutched one of the boy's arms and the person that had been ordering her went over to the other kid. Standing right next to him, the cruel villain grabbed a hold of the boy's stringy black hair and yanked hard enough so that his face was brought up to look at the girl.

He let out a small cry of pain, but held in the rest and shouted to her, "Don't listen to 'em, Riko!"

"Shut up, you ninja numbskull!!" The boy received a hard slap to his face and early signs of tears were welling up in his eyes.

"Kenji!!" His female companion cried out.

"Quit calling him that, you ingrate!" Their vile punisher scolded loudly. "His name is Bakuryu!"

"No, it's not!!" The eight-year-old boy yelled. His protest earned a powerful blow to his small back from a heavy board, and it was delivered by one of the people that were holding death-grips on him.

"No!! Stop hurting him!!" She started to run foreword to rescue him.

"You want us to stop? Then morph!!"

Little drops of angry tears began to trickle down her face, but she reluctantly obeyed. Closing her eyes, she concentrated on transforming, while the others watched her. Within the next few seconds, she began to morph, and when it was completed, the older viewers laughed in triumph. The two lab technicians let go of the boy and carelessly pushed him toward the girl, who was now in her first beast form of a grown woman.

"R-R-Riko…?" the young male zoanthrope questioned bewilderedly, his trembling voice barely audible.

"Kenji…" her voice was now deeper, and more mature-sounding than her younger, childish version.

He took a small timid step toward her and stopped, looking at her with fearful light brown eyes. "I-i-is that you…?"

Scanning over herself, her now-green eyes widened at her new features… the magenta and white outfit… the larger distance from the ground… her chest and longer arms… Shocked by the appearance, the young girl shook her head rapidly in denial and instantly changed back into her normal self. The minute she was in her eight-year-old form again, the boy ran foreword and gave her a tight but slightly awkward hug. The white material of their full-bodied outfits clashed when he threw his arms around her slim, shivering body.

"Oh, no, we're not finished yet!" The annoying voice commanded. "Get back in that beast form; you still have another one after that!"

The two of them were forcefully pulled apart and the boy was dragged away from her as the attention focused on the girl, and making her turn back into the tall woman.

*****

"Uriko…" the ninja whispered, realizing with a chill who that woman was.
